The Tesla Cybertruck that caught fire outside a Trump hotel in Las Vegas is now being investigated as a possible terror attack. Sources say the vehicle was rented through the same service used by the suspect in the New Orleans incident. Tesla CEO Elon Musk addressed the situation on X, writing, “The whole Tesla senior team is investigating this matter right now. We’ll post more information as soon as we learn anything. We’ve never seen anything like this.”
